1- ASTHANGA YOGA VINYASA Syllabus

 This course is very useful for Gurukula boys, students, young and middle aged people to gain physical health, strength, steadiness, balance and lightness, sense control, concentration and patience.

The course includes the practice of traditional Asthanga Yoga Vinyasa, a unique method of Yoga with synchronizing body movements (vinyasa) and deep breathing (ujjayee svasochvasa), concentration (drsthi), steadiness (sthiti), energy locks (bandha), etc.

2- SHAT-KRIYA(Course on Hatha Yoga)

 Kriyas are the powerful body cleaning techniques of Hatha Yogis.

Kriyas are not meant for regular practices.

They are practiced when there is imbalanced state of tri-doshas, Vata, Pitta and Kapha.

COURSE OUTLINE

 1) Jalaneti: cleaning the nose/nasal passage with warm saline water2) Sutraneti: cleaning the nasal passage with thread3) Vastra dhouti: removal of excess mucus from the chest region4) Vamana dhouti: cleaning the abdomen of excess bile and mucus5) Trataka: removal of excess kapha from the eye region

Continued…

6) Mulashodhana: cleaning anal region7) Basti: cleaning the colon region 8) Kapala Bhati: cleaning the sinuses9) Shanka Prakshalana: cleaning the whole digestive tract, etc.

3- YOGA THERAPY(Only for Below Specified Health Problems)

 Back ache, neck pain, excess mucus problems, gastric-acidity, cold and cough, nasal allergy, running nose, bronchial asthma, sinusitis, overweight-obesity, under weight, weak resistance power, poor digestion and absorption, irregular bowel movement and constipation. This course includes the practice of Sukshma vyayama, Hatha Yoga Kriyas, Surya Namaskara, Asanas, Pranayama and guidance on food intake.
